Emergency volunteers
EI premiums Even if an individual is considered to be a volunteer for income tax purposes, the amount received (including the amount of the exemption up to the maximum of $1,000) is insurable if the individual meets all of the following conditions: receives an hourly wage, salary, or other fixed amount of remuneration; adheres to a regular work schedule; and is available and obligated to intervene when an emergency (such as a fire) occurs during the schedule his or her employer set. ...
